Postdoctoral Position Opening on NvDEx Experiment at IMP

May 12, 2021

The Institute of Modern Physics (IMP) of the Chinese Academy of Sciences (CAS) invites applications for postdoctoral research associates to work on the NvDEx experiment, a novel neutrinoless double-beta decay experiment using high pressure 82SeF6 gas TPC and top-metal silicon sensor read-outs.
The successful candidates may participate in any aspects of the experiment according to their interest and expertise, from the design and construction of the TPC, silicon sensor read-outs, pressure chamber, gas system to software and radiation background control.
With a comprehensive research portfolio, including atomic physics, nuclear physics and applications, IMP is the most prominent research institute for nuclear physics in China. Neutrinoless double-beta decay is a new research direction that is under development. NvDEx is a promising concept with unique advantages including large volume, low noise and low background. All these are crucial for the discovery of neutrinoless double-beta decay. This postdoc position would provide unique future career potential for young scientists.
